Question Beast 60e servo selection ????

I'm building a Beast 60e and need some advice on servo selection. I want to be as light as possible but still have enough servo power. I went with Spektrum 5040 digital servos for the ailerons. They have 50 oz/inch tq. at 4.8v. That should be good for the ailerons as each servo only runs a single aileron.

How much power do I need for the rudder and elevator? The recommended HV servos is very expensive. I don't want to run HV. I only fly sport and scale aerobatics, no 3d.

I am looking at the Hi tech digital titanium gear 7955tg. It has 250 oz./inch at 4.8 and 333 oz./inch at 6v. Is this enough power or even overkill? These servos are $90 each. Could I get away with cheaper servos? No plastic gears. I also don't need digital on the tail.

I'm running a CC Phoenix edge 75 with a FMS 5060 390kv motor from a 1400mm Pitts. I may run a separate receiver battery. Also looking at a match box for the wings. Any thoughts?
